首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

尝试在使用axios的React中将多个参数传递给get请求时出现获取415错误

在使用axios的React中,如果在get请求中传递多个参数时出现415错误,这是因为服务器无法处理请求中的参数格式。415错误通常表示"Unsupported Media Type",即不支持的媒体类型。

要解决这个问题,可以尝试以下几个步骤:

  1. 确保服务器端能够正确解析和处理传递的参数。检查服务器端代码,确保它能够正确处理接收到的参数。
  2. 检查请求头中的Content-Type字段。默认情况下,axios会将Content-Type设置为"application/json",如果服务器端期望的参数格式不是JSON,就会导致415错误。可以尝试手动设置Content-Type为服务器端期望的格式。
  3. 检查请求头中的Content-Type字段。默认情况下,axios会将Content-Type设置为"application/json",如果服务器端期望的参数格式不是JSON,就会导致415错误。可以尝试手动设置Content-Type为服务器端期望的格式。
  4. 如果服务器端期望的参数格式是URL编码形式(application/x-www-form-urlencoded),可以使用qs库将参数进行编码。
  5. 首先,安装qs库:
  6. 首先,安装qs库:
  7. 然后,在代码中引入qs库,并使用qs.stringify()方法将参数编码:
  8. 然后,在代码中引入qs库,并使用qs.stringify()方法将参数编码:
  9. 这样可以确保参数以正确的格式传递给服务器端。

以上是解决使用axios的React中将多个参数传递给get请求时出现415错误的一些常见方法。根据具体情况,可以选择适合的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券